Transaction 745317533eece8eaaf220f8d3f1d06aef135c90d20a3b9f551aaf76a06927a56
1 Input
1 Output
-
745317533eece8eaaf220f8d3f1d06aef135c90d20a3b9f551aaf76a06927a56:0
- value
- 47986
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b346e8b2563a1b1ed6f839eac80dc8e176c9fe5048542957768fe77b8074013f
- address
- bc1pkdrw3vjk8gd3a4hc884vsrwgu9mvnljsfp2zj4mk3lnhhqr5qylshghl5j